The Deluxe Walking Stick by Nagina International combines exquisite craftsmanship with practical functionality. Made from solid rosewood and featuring high-quality brass chrome decorative bars, this cane is designed for both elegance and durability. With a maximum height of 36 inches and a comfortable grip, it serves as a reliable mobility aid while making a stylish statement.

Solid and Beautiful
This cane was a real surprise, and only a few minor things keep this from being a perfect product. This cane is not one solid piece, it comes in three parts (the head, the body and the leg) which disappointed me at first. Despite this, the screws are large and the threading on them is deep which allows for a secure grip between the pieces. Once securely put together there was no shakiness or looseness to the pieces. The next thing was the toe of the cane, it's a small rubber tip with a small metal cap surrounding the top of it, I certainly suggest some reinforcements as I doubt it would last very long. Lastly it is top heavy, but the head of this cane is solid metal so it should be expected. This is a well rounded product, and for its price it is one of the best things I've gotten on this site. I'd suggest it to any individual of classier taste or that of cosplay and theatre.
